Space shuttle experiment to provide insights into turbulence, heating
Steve Schneider, AAE Professor, helped shape plans to install a new experiment currently on the space shuttle Discovery to collect data for controlling deadly friction and heating in the design of future spacecraft.

AAE professors integral part of Purdue research cooking up new gelled rocket fuels
Engineers, including AAE faculty, and food scientists are teaming up to develop a new type of gelled fuel the consistency of orange marmalade designed to improve the safety, performance and range of rockets for space and military applications.
